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
DSPIC33EP512GP502-E/MM

DSPIC33EP512GP502-E/MM

Overview

The DSPIC33EP512GP502-E/MM belongs to the category of microcontrollers. It is widely used in various electronic applications due to its powerful processing capabilities and versatile features. This microcontroller offers a range of characteristics that make it suitable for a wide range of applications. The package type, essence, packaging/quantity details, specifications, pin configuration, functional features, advantages, disadvantages, working principles, application field plans, and alternative models are discussed below.

Category

The DSPIC33EP512GP502-E/MM is categorized as a 16-bit microcontroller. It falls under the family of Digital Signal Controllers (DSCs) produced by Microchip Technology Inc.

Use

This microcontroller is commonly used in applications that require high-performance digital signal processing, such as motor control, power conversion, and communication systems. Its advanced features and processing capabilities make it ideal for demanding real-time applications.

Characteristics

  • High-performance 16-bit CPU core
  • Enhanced instruction set for efficient signal processing
  • Ample program memory and data memory
  • Multiple communication interfaces (UART, SPI, I2C)
  • Analog-to-Digital Converter (ADC) for precise analog measurements
  • Pulse Width Modulation (PWM) modules for accurate motor control
  • Integrated peripherals for enhanced functionality
  • Low-power consumption for energy-efficient designs

Package

The DSPIC33EP512GP502-E/MM is available in a compact yet robust package. It comes in a 100-pin TQFP (Thin Quad Flat Pack) package, which ensures easy integration into various electronic systems.

Essence

The essence of the DSPIC33EP512GP502-E/MM lies in its ability to provide high-performance digital signal processing capabilities in a compact form factor. It combines a powerful CPU core with integrated peripherals, making it an all-in-one solution for demanding applications.

Packaging/Quantity

The DSPIC33EP512GP502-E/MM is typically sold in reels or trays, depending on the manufacturer's packaging standards. The quantity per reel or tray may vary, but it is commonly available in quantities of 250 or 500 units.

Specifications

  • CPU Core: 16-bit dsPIC33E
  • Maximum Clock Speed: 70 MHz
  • Program Memory Size: 512 KB Flash
  • Data Memory Size: 48 KB RAM
  • Operating Voltage Range: 2.5V to 3.6V
  • Number of I/O Pins: 85
  • Analog-to-Digital Converter (ADC) Resolution: 10-bit
  • PWM Channels: 8
  • Communication Interfaces: UART, SPI, I2C
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The DSPIC33EP512GP502-E/MM has a total of 100 pins, each serving a specific purpose. The pin configuration is as follows:

  • Pins 1-4: Oscillator and clock input/output
  • Pins 5-12: General-purpose I/O (GPIO)
  • Pins 13-20: Analog input channels
  • Pins 21-28: UART communication interface
  • Pins 29-36: SPI communication interface
  • Pins 37-44: I2C communication interface
  • Pins 45-52: PWM output channels
  • Pins 53-60: Timer inputs/outputs
  • Pins 61-68: Interrupt inputs
  • Pins 69-76: Power supply and ground connections
  • Pins 77-84: External memory interface
  • Pins 85-92: Reset and programming pins
  • Pins 93-100: Miscellaneous control signals

Functional Features

The DSPIC33EP512GP502-E/MM offers several functional features that enhance its performance and versatility. Some notable features include:

  • High-speed digital signal processing capabilities
  • Enhanced instruction set for efficient code execution
  • Ample program and data memory for complex applications
  • Multiple communication interfaces for seamless connectivity
  • Integrated peripherals for enhanced functionality
  • Analog-to-Digital Converter (ADC) for precise analog measurements
  • Pulse Width Modulation (PWM) modules for accurate motor control
  • Timers and interrupts for precise timing and event handling

Advantages and Disadvantages

Advantages

  • Powerful processing capabilities for demanding applications
  • Versatile features and integrated peripherals
  • Ample program and data memory for complex algorithms
  • Low-power consumption for energy-efficient designs
  • Compact form factor for easy integration into various systems

Disadvantages

  • Relatively higher cost compared to lower-end microcontrollers
  • Steeper learning curve due to advanced features and instruction set
  • Limited availability of alternative models with similar specifications

Working Principles

The DSPIC33EP512GP502-E/MM operates based on the principles of digital signal processing. It executes instructions stored in its program memory to perform various tasks, such

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ací DSPIC33EP512GP502-E/MM v technických řešeních

  1. What is the maximum operating frequency of DSPIC33EP512GP502-E/MM?

    • The maximum operating frequency of DSPIC33EP512GP502-E/MM is 70 MHz.
  2. What are the key features of DSPIC33EP512GP502-E/MM?

    • DSPIC33EP512GP502-E/MM features high performance, integrated peripherals, and low power consumption.
  3. Can DSPIC33EP512GP502-E/MM be used for motor control applications?

    • Yes, DSPIC33EP512GP502-E/MM is well-suited for motor control applications due to its advanced PWM modules and high-resolution analog-to-digital converters.
  4. What development tools are available for programming DSPIC33EP512GP502-E/MM?

    • Development tools such as MPLAB X IDE and MPLAB XC compilers can be used for programming DSPIC33EP512GP502-E/MM.
  5. Is DSPIC33EP512GP502-E/MM suitable for digital power supply applications?

    • Yes, DSPIC33EP512GP502-E/MM is suitable for digital power supply applications with its high-speed ADCs and advanced control algorithms.
  6. Does DSPIC33EP512GP502-E/MM support communication interfaces like UART, SPI, and I2C?

    • Yes, DSPIC33EP512GP502-E/MM supports UART, SPI, and I2C communication interfaces, making it versatile for various applications.
  7. What are the available memory options for DSPIC33EP512GP502-E/MM?

    • DSPIC33EP512GP502-E/MM offers a range of memory options including Flash program memory, RAM, and EEPROM.
  8. Can DSPIC33EP512GP502-E/MM be used in safety-critical applications?

    • Yes, DSPIC33EP512GP502-E/MM is designed to meet safety-critical standards and can be used in such applications with proper validation.
  9. Are there any application notes or reference designs available for DSPIC33EP512GP502-E/MM?

    • Yes, Microchip provides application notes and reference designs to assist in implementing DSPIC33EP512GP502-E/MM in various technical solutions.
  10. What are the recommended operating conditions for DSPIC33EP512GP502-E/MM?

    • The recommended operating conditions for DSPIC33EP512GP502-E/MM include a specified voltage range, temperature range, and clock frequency limits.